<item><title>BioMed Central</title>
<link>http://www.biomedcentral.com/home/</link>
<description>BioMed Central is an independent publishing house committed to providing immediate open access to peer-reviewed biomedical research All original research articles published by BioMed Central are made freely and permanently accessible online immediately upon publication. BioMed Central views open access to research as essential in order to ensure the rapid and efficient communication of research findings.</description>

</item><item><title>Annals of Genealogical Research</title>
<link>http://www.genlit.org/agr/index.php</link>
<description>Welcome to the Annals of Genealogical Research. The first issue of volume 3 has been opened and is available here. (Earlier issues can be found under Archives.) The Annals of Genealogical Research is an open access journal for genealogy and family history. Our aim is to provide a simple and effective way to publish research results and corrections, and to make those results easy for others to find, use, and cite. Articles published here tend to be narrowly-focused on a specific subject such as a particular family, so one should not expect to find many articles of general interest to genealogists.
